Three suggestions on the tv wall: Move the picture and leave it blank; as suggested, hang a horizontal piece even with the door frame; if you're really bothered by the big empty space, a very large piece of fabric art like a quilt or weaving might work to soften the wall. Now, I'd like to have a conversation about your color scheme. I love everything in the room. But the caramel colored chair nearly matches the tv stand and lamp, and they are lined up on one side. Then the blue couch is on the other. Also, the amount of both colors is close enough that it's not clear which one is primary and which secondary. The reddish throw pillow, which matches spots in the smaller painting, is a wonderful accent. I'm just wondering if designating a primary color and mixing all the colors around a little would make the room more satisfying?

ItsJust_ME

I actually think it looks great. First picture, I thought the art on the wall was hung too high. But, after seeing how tall that wall is, it's really just right. The only thing I'd suggest for that wall, if you keep the picture there, is the corner shelf seems too short. Everything being the height of the TV and then that picture up there by itself is what makes the wall look "off" imo. I love the lamp, but again, it seems too short. Maybe a taller shelf and hang a little something on the wall over the lamp if you can't make it taller some way. Vary the heights so your eye travels up that wall naturally, rather than having it "separated" by everything being cut off at the height of the TV and the artwork floating up there all alone.
